Lipscomb University is in Nashville, TN.

During the most recent reporting year, 2 romance languages degrees were granted at Lipscomb University.

Online Class Availability at Lipscomb University

Distance learning is available at Lipscomb University. Among 5,017 students, 616 (12%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 2,176 (43%) took at least some classes online.
